It' s necessary to ensure stereotaxic spinal column fixing of Gekko gecko to make in vivo spinal cord preparation and take related electrophysiological experiments. In this paper, according to the skeleton sample and the structural features of spinal column of Gekko gecko, an effective stereotaxic method for the spinal column was presented. Further, based on the universal brain stereotaxic apparatus, a spinal adaptor suitable for the different gecko's spinal segments was developed.
